Re: ** Build of the Month Contest - July 2023 ** - Winner - dinglem
My Futaba FXT. Mostly stock with a few small upgrades. It has Schumacher silicone nitride diff balls, Tamiya CVD's, turnbuckles, and upgraded servo saver. Swapped the rear tires for Schumacher VEE-2's. All Futaba electronics, per manual: R112 receiver, S148 servo, and MC 210 esc. I added a Pro-Trix ...

Re: ** Build of the Month Contest - July 2023 ** - Winner - dinglem
Original 'Race Prep' AYK Radiant Mid conversion – one of the rarest cars in my collection I would think. They produced less than 50 of these 'Race Prep' conversions (according to Steve Dunn) before AYK approached them about making it an official kit, thus bringing about the Pro Radiant. The '87 Roms...

Re: Picture of the day. (Taken by you)
Headed to Utah for a no prep race this weekend and decided to stop on the way at the Golden Spike museum. They run replicas of the Jupiter and 119 every day. They were built in the 80s as diesel fired and converted in the 90s to their proper fuel sources- wood fired for the Jupiter and coal for the ...
